New Girl Guide Movement need Lady Supervisors

July 1916

Mexborough and Swinton Times July 1, 1916

Girl Guides

A meeting to awaken interest in the girl guides movement was held on Thursday last.

The girl guides are been in existence in Conisbrough for nearly 2 years, and are equipped with uniforms. They have collected a good sum of money for charitable purposes.

The girls have a good membership and are very enthusiastic. All they require a number of lady supervisors, and this difficulty can probably overcome by an appeal in the right direction.
